What Is An Integrated Computer System
planetorganic
Dec 05, 2025 · 10 min read
Table of Contents
An integrated computer system represents a holistic approach to computing, where hardware, software, data, and human elements are seamlessly interwoven to achieve specific goals. Unlike standalone systems that operate in isolation, integrated systems emphasize communication and collaboration between components, leading to enhanced efficiency, productivity, and decision-making capabilities.
Understanding the Core of Integrated Computer Systems
At its heart, an integrated computer system is about creating synergy. It's about ensuring that different parts of a computing environment work together harmoniously, as opposed to functioning as separate entities. This integration extends beyond mere connectivity; it involves designing systems with a shared understanding of data, processes, and objectives.
To fully grasp the concept, consider these key aspects:
- Interconnectivity: Components are linked to facilitate data exchange and coordinated operations.
- Data Sharing: Data is accessible across different parts of the system, reducing redundancy and inconsistencies.
- Process Automation: Tasks are automated and streamlined, minimizing manual intervention and errors.
- Centralized Control: System operations are managed from a central point, providing a unified view and control.
- User Experience: Integrated systems offer a seamless and consistent user experience across different applications and devices.
The Architecture of Integration
The architecture of an integrated computer system is crucial for its success. A well-designed architecture ensures that components can communicate effectively, data can flow smoothly, and the system can adapt to changing needs. The architecture typically includes the following layers:
- Hardware Layer: This layer encompasses the physical components of the system, such as servers, workstations, network devices, and peripherals. The hardware must be compatible and capable of supporting the software and data requirements of the integrated system.
- Operating System Layer: The operating system provides the foundation for running applications and managing system resources. It must support the integration features required by the system, such as inter-process communication, data sharing, and security.
- Database Layer: The database layer stores and manages the data used by the integrated system. It must provide efficient data access, integrity, and security.
- Application Layer: This layer contains the software applications that perform specific tasks within the integrated system. These applications must be designed to work together seamlessly, sharing data and coordinating operations.
- Integration Layer: The integration layer is responsible for connecting the different components of the system and enabling them to communicate. This layer may include middleware, APIs, and other integration technologies.
- User Interface Layer: This layer provides the interface through which users interact with the integrated system. It should be intuitive, user-friendly, and consistent across different applications.
Benefits of Integrated Computer Systems
The adoption of integrated computer systems brings a wealth of advantages to organizations across various industries. These benefits can be broadly categorized into:
-
Enhanced Efficiency and Productivity:
- Automation of repetitive tasks reduces manual effort and minimizes errors.
- Streamlined workflows accelerate processes and improve overall efficiency.
- Real-time data access enables faster decision-making.
- Improved collaboration between teams enhances productivity.
-
Improved Data Management and Accuracy:
- Centralized data storage eliminates data silos and reduces redundancy.
- Data validation and consistency checks ensure data accuracy.
- Data security measures protect sensitive information.
- Data analytics provide insights for better decision-making.
-
Cost Reduction:
- Reduced manual labor lowers operational costs.
- Optimized resource utilization minimizes waste.
- Improved efficiency leads to higher profitability.
- Reduced IT maintenance costs through centralized management.
-
Enhanced Customer Service:
- Faster response times to customer inquiries.
- Personalized customer experiences through data-driven insights.
- Improved order processing and delivery.
- Enhanced customer satisfaction and loyalty.
-
Better Decision-Making:
- Real-time access to accurate data enables informed decisions.
- Data analytics tools provide insights into trends and patterns.
- Improved forecasting and planning capabilities.
- Enhanced risk management.
-
Increased Agility and Adaptability:
- Integrated systems can adapt quickly to changing business needs.
- New applications and technologies can be integrated easily.
- Scalability to handle growing data volumes and user demands.
- Flexibility to support diverse business processes.
Examples of Integrated Computer Systems in Action
To illustrate the practical applications of integrated computer systems, let's examine a few real-world examples across different industries:
- Enterprise Resource Planning (ERP) Systems: ERP systems integrate all aspects of a business, including finance, human resources, supply chain management, and customer relationship management. This integration provides a holistic view of the organization, enabling better decision-making and improved efficiency.
- Customer Relationship Management (CRM) Systems: CRM systems integrate sales, marketing, and customer service functions. This integration allows businesses to manage customer interactions effectively, personalize customer experiences, and improve customer satisfaction.
- Supply Chain Management (SCM) Systems: SCM systems integrate the flow of goods, information, and finances across the supply chain. This integration enables businesses to optimize inventory levels, reduce costs, and improve delivery times.
- Healthcare Information Systems (HIS): HIS integrate patient records, medical imaging, laboratory results, and other healthcare data. This integration improves patient care, reduces medical errors, and enhances efficiency in healthcare organizations.
- Smart City Systems: Smart city systems integrate various urban services, such as transportation, energy, and public safety. This integration enables cities to optimize resource utilization, improve quality of life, and promote sustainability.
- Banking Systems: Banking systems integrate core banking functions, such as account management, loan processing, and payment processing. They also integrate with external systems like credit bureaus and payment gateways. The integration enables banks to offer a wide range of services to customers efficiently and securely.
- E-commerce Systems: E-commerce platforms integrate product catalogs, shopping carts, payment gateways, and shipping logistics. This integration allows businesses to sell products and services online seamlessly.
- Manufacturing Execution Systems (MES): MES integrate manufacturing processes, equipment, and data. This integration allows manufacturers to monitor and control production in real-time, optimize resource utilization, and improve product quality.
Challenges in Implementing Integrated Computer Systems
While integrated computer systems offer significant benefits, their implementation can be complex and challenging. Organizations must carefully consider the following factors:
- Complexity: Integrating different systems and technologies can be technically challenging, requiring specialized expertise and resources.
- Cost: Implementing an integrated system can be expensive, requiring significant investments in hardware, software, and consulting services.
- Data Migration: Migrating data from legacy systems to the integrated system can be a complex and time-consuming process.
- Integration Compatibility: Ensuring compatibility between different systems and technologies is crucial for successful integration.
- Security: Integrated systems must be secured against cyber threats and data breaches.
- Training: Users must be trained on how to use the integrated system effectively.
- Organizational Change Management: Implementing an integrated system requires significant organizational change, which must be managed carefully to ensure successful adoption.
Key Technologies Enabling Integrated Computer Systems
Several key technologies play a crucial role in enabling the development and deployment of integrated computer systems:
- Application Programming Interfaces (APIs): APIs allow different software applications to communicate with each other and exchange data. They provide a standardized way for applications to interact, regardless of their underlying technology.
- Middleware: Middleware acts as a bridge between different applications and systems, facilitating communication and data exchange. It provides services such as message queuing, transaction management, and security.
- Enterprise Service Bus (ESB): An ESB is a middleware architecture that enables communication between different applications and services in a distributed environment. It provides a central point for managing and routing messages between applications.
- Cloud Computing: Cloud computing provides a scalable and flexible infrastructure for hosting integrated systems. It allows organizations to access computing resources on demand, without having to invest in expensive hardware and software.
- Internet of Things (IoT): IoT connects physical devices to the internet, allowing them to collect and exchange data. This data can be integrated with other systems to provide real-time insights and improve decision-making.
- Artificial Intelligence (AI) and Machine Learning (ML): AI and ML technologies can be used to automate tasks, analyze data, and provide personalized experiences in integrated systems.
- Robotic Process Automation (RPA): RPA automates repetitive tasks by using software robots to mimic human actions. It can be used to integrate different systems and automate workflows.
Steps to Implement an Integrated System
Implementing an integrated computer system requires a structured and well-planned approach. Here are the key steps involved:
- Define Objectives and Scope: Clearly define the goals of the integration project and the scope of the systems to be integrated. Identify the specific business processes that will be improved through integration.
- Assess Current Systems: Evaluate the existing systems and technologies to be integrated. Identify their capabilities, limitations, and compatibility issues.
- Develop an Integration Architecture: Design the architecture of the integrated system, including the hardware, software, and network components. Choose the appropriate integration technologies, such as APIs, middleware, or ESB.
- Select Integration Tools and Technologies: Select the tools and technologies that will be used to integrate the different systems. Consider factors such as cost, compatibility, scalability, and security.
- Develop Integration Interfaces: Develop the interfaces that will allow the different systems to communicate with each other. This may involve creating APIs, modifying existing applications, or developing custom integration code.
- Migrate Data: Migrate data from the legacy systems to the integrated system. This may involve data cleansing, transformation, and validation.
- Test and Validate: Thoroughly test the integrated system to ensure that it functions correctly and meets the defined requirements. Validate the data to ensure accuracy and consistency.
- Deploy the Integrated System: Deploy the integrated system to the production environment. This may involve a phased rollout to minimize disruption to business operations.
- Train Users: Train users on how to use the integrated system effectively. Provide documentation and support to help users adopt the new system.
- Monitor and Maintain: Monitor the performance of the integrated system and provide ongoing maintenance and support. Address any issues or problems that arise.
- Continuously Improve: Continuously improve the integrated system based on user feedback and changing business needs. Add new features and functionality to enhance its value.
The Future of Integrated Computer Systems
The future of integrated computer systems is promising, with several emerging trends shaping their evolution:
- Hyperautomation: This involves automating as many business processes as possible using a combination of technologies, such as RPA, AI, and ML.
- Composable Applications: This refers to building applications from reusable components, making them more flexible and adaptable.
- AI-Powered Integration: AI will play a greater role in integrating systems, automating tasks such as data mapping, error detection, and anomaly detection.
- Decentralized Integration: Blockchain and other distributed ledger technologies will enable decentralized integration, allowing organizations to share data and collaborate securely without a central authority.
- Edge Computing Integration: Edge computing will enable integrated systems to process data closer to the source, reducing latency and improving performance.
- Integration Platform as a Service (iPaaS): iPaaS platforms will provide a cloud-based environment for developing, deploying, and managing integrated systems.
FAQ About Integrated Computer Systems
-
What is the difference between integration and interoperability?
- Integration involves combining different systems into a unified whole, while interoperability refers to the ability of systems to exchange and use information. Integration is a more comprehensive approach than interoperability.
-
What are the key considerations when choosing an integration platform?
- Key considerations include cost, compatibility, scalability, security, and ease of use.
-
How can organizations ensure the security of integrated systems?
- Organizations can ensure security by implementing strong authentication and authorization mechanisms, encrypting data, monitoring system activity, and regularly patching vulnerabilities.
-
What are the common challenges in data migration during integration?
- Common challenges include data cleansing, transformation, validation, and ensuring data consistency.
-
How can organizations measure the success of an integration project?
- Organizations can measure success by tracking metrics such as efficiency gains, cost reductions, improved data accuracy, and enhanced customer satisfaction.
Conclusion
Integrated computer systems are essential for organizations seeking to improve efficiency, reduce costs, and gain a competitive advantage. By seamlessly connecting different systems and technologies, organizations can unlock valuable insights, automate processes, and enhance customer experiences. While implementing integrated systems can be challenging, the benefits are significant. By understanding the core concepts, key technologies, and implementation steps, organizations can successfully leverage integrated systems to achieve their business goals and thrive in the digital age. As technology continues to evolve, the future of integrated computer systems is bright, with emerging trends such as hyperautomation, AI-powered integration, and decentralized integration promising even greater opportunities for innovation and growth.
Latest Posts
Latest Posts
-
Which Research Approach Is Best Suited To The Scientific Method
Dec 05, 2025
-
A Software Company Is Designing A Mobile Game System
Dec 05, 2025
-
Post Fordism Definition Ap Human Geography
Dec 05, 2025
-
What Are Some Different Ways You Could Classify These Marbles
Dec 05, 2025
-
Worksheet On Diffusion And Osmosis With Answers
Dec 05, 2025
Related Post
Thank you for visiting our website which covers about What Is An Integrated Computer System . We hope the information provided has been useful to you. Feel free to contact us if you have any questions or need further assistance. See you next time and don't miss to bookmark.